Villa crowded the middle of the pitch making us go wide, they kept showing us inside and then broke with pace, they got it spot on. But..we bring on wide men to attack on the outside, sterling right side, zinchenko left, cancelo also right, the tactical change worked as 2 goals came from those players going round their full back, Gerrard didn't react and that's the difference between a good manager and a great one.
